E.2 Objective of the trial |
E.2.1 | Main objective of the trial |
Primary Objective 1: To determine if treatment with a single infusion of monoclonal antibody therapy with SOC therapy (combined monoclonal antibody therapy [MK-3415A] or the individual monoclonal antibody therapy [MK-6072]) decreases the proportion of patients with CDI recurrence over a period of 12 weeks as compared to treatment with a single infusion of placebo with SOC therapy.(Read the others Primary Objectives in the protocol) |

E.2.2 | Secondary objectives of the trial |
Secondary Objective 1: To evaluate, in the subset of patients who achieve a clinical cure for the initial CDI episode, if treatment with a single infusion of MK-3415A with SOC therapy decreases the proportion of patients with CDI recurrence over a period of 12 weeks as compared to treatment with a single infusion of placebo and SOC therapy. |

E.3 | Principal inclusion criteria |
1. Participant must be 18 years of age or older.
2. Participant has a diagnosis of CDI as defined by:
a. Presence of diarrhea, as defined by passage of 3 or more loose stools in 24 or fewer hours, AND
b. A positive stool test for toxigenic C. difficile.
3. Participant must be receiving SOC therapy for CDI. SOC therapy is defined as the receipt of oral metronidazole, oral vancomycin, IV metronidazole concurrent with oral vancomycin, oral fidaxomicin, or oral fidaxomicin concurrent with IV metronidazole.
4. Participant is highly unlikely to become pregnant or to impregnate a partner since they meet at least one of the following criteria: a. A female participant who is not of reproductive potential is eligible without requiring the use of contraception.
A female participant who is not of reproductive potential is defined as: one who has either (1) reached natural menopause (defined as 6 months of spontaneous amenorrhea with serum follicle stimulating hormone (FSH) levels in the postmenopausal range as determined by the local laboratory, or 12 months of spontaneous amenorrhea); (2) 6 weeks post surgical bilateral oophorectomy with or without hysterectomy; or (3) bilateral tubal ligation. Spontaneous amenorrhea does not include cases for which there is an underlying disease that causes amenorrhea (e.g. anorexia nervosa). b. A participant who is of reproductive potential agrees to remain abstinent or use (or have their partner use) 2 acceptable methods of birth control starting at enrollment and through the 12 Week study period. Acceptable methods of birth control are: intrauterine device (IUD), diaphragm with spermicide, contraceptive sponge, condom, vasectomy and any registered and marketed hormonal contraceptives that contain an estrogen and/or a progestational agent (including oral, subcutaneous, intrauterine, or intramuscular agents)
5. Participant or legal representative must have voluntarily agreed to participate by providing written informed consent after the nature of the study has been fully explained. |

E.4 | Principal exclusion criteria |
1. Participant with an active chronic diarrheal illness such as, but not limited to, ulcerative colitis or Crohn's disease or with a condition that causes routine passage of loose stool (e.g., an ostomy).
2. Participant with a planned surgery for CDI within 24 hours.
3. Participant has a positive pregnancy test in the 48 hours before the infusion or is unwilling to undergo pregnancy testing if a pre-menopausal female who is not sterilized and therefore has the potential to bear a child.
4. Participant is breast-feeding or plans to breastfeed prior to the completion of the 12-week study period.
5. A female participant who plans to donate ova prior to the completion of the 12-week study period, or a male participant who is planning to impregnate or provide sperm donation prior to the completion of the 12-Week study period.
6. Participant has previously participated in this study or has previously received MK-3415 or MK-6072 (either alone or in combination).
7. Participant plans to donate blood and/or blood products within 6 months following the infusion.
8. Participant has received immune globulin within 6 months prior to receipt of the infusion or is planning to receive immune globulin prior to the completion of the 12-week study period.
9. Treatment with SOC therapy is planned for longer than 14 days.
10. Participant has received cholestyramine, rifaximin, or nitazoxanide within 14 days prior to receipt of the infusion or is planning to receive these medications prior to the completion of the 12-week study period.
11. Participant plans to take antiperistaltic agents, such as loperamide (Imodium?) or diphenoxylate
hydrochloride/atropine sulfate (LOMOTIL?), at any time during the 14 days following infusion. Participants receiving opioid medications at the onset of diarrhea may be included if they are on a stable dose or if there is anticipation of a dose decrease or cessation of use.
12. Participant plans to take the probiotic Saccharomyces boulardii at any time following infusion (Day 1) and through the completion of the 12-week study period.
13. Participant has received another investigational study agent within the previous 30 days, or is currently participating in or scheduled to participate in any other clinical trial during the 12- week study period.
14. Participant is not expected to survive for 72 hours.
15. Participant has any other condition that, in the opinion of the investigator, would jeopardize the safety or rights of the participant participating in the study, would make it unlikely for the participant to complete the study, or would confound the results of the study. |
